@@ -479,68 +479,68 @@ The default global options are:
479
479
480
480
``` javascript
481
481
{
482
- // Default tooltip placement relative to target element
483
- defaultPlacement: ' top' ,
484
- // Default CSS classes applied to the tooltip element
485
- defaultClass: ' vue-tooltip-theme' ,
486
- // Default CSS classes applied to the target element of the tooltip
487
- defaultTargetClass: ' has-tooltip' ,
488
- // Is the content HTML by default?
489
- defaultHtml: true ,
490
- // Default HTML template of the tooltip element
491
- // It must include `tooltip-arrow` & `tooltip-inner` CSS classes (can be configured, see below)
492
- // Change if the classes conflict with other libraries (for example bootstrap)
493
- defaultTemplate: ' <div class="tooltip" role="tooltip"><div class="tooltip-arrow"></div><div class="tooltip-inner"></div></div>' ,
494
- // Selector used to get the arrow element in the tooltip template
495
- defaultArrowSelector: ' .tooltip-arrow, .tooltip__arrow' ,
496
- // Selector used to get the inner content element in the tooltip template
497
- defaultInnerSelector: ' .tooltip-inner, .tooltip__inner' ,
498
- // Delay (ms)
499
- defaultDelay: 0 ,
500
- // Default events that trigger the tooltip
501
- defaultTrigger: ' hover focus' ,
502
- // Default position offset (px)
503
- defaultOffset: 0 ,
504
- // Default container where the tooltip will be appended
505
- defaultContainer: ' body' ,
506
- defaultBoundariesElement: undefined ,
507
- defaultPopperOptions: {},
508
- // Class added when content is loading
509
- defaultLoadingClass: ' tooltip-loading' ,
510
- // Displayed when tooltip content is loading
511
- defaultLoadingContent: ' ...' ,
512
- // Hide on mouseover tooltip
513
- autoHide: true ,
514
- // Close tooltip on click on tooltip target?
515
- defaultHideOnTargetClick: true ,
516
- // Auto destroy tooltip DOM nodes (ms)
517
- disposeTimeout: 5000 ,
518
- // Options for popover
519
- popover: {
520
- defaultPlacement: ' bottom' ,
521
- // Use the `popoverClass` prop for theming
522
- defaultClass: ' vue-popover-theme' ,
523
- // Base class (change if conflicts with other libraries)
524
- defaultBaseClass: ' tooltip popover' ,
525
- // Wrapper class (contains arrow and inner)
526
- defaultWrapperClass: ' wrapper' ,
527
- // Inner content class
528
- defaultInnerClass: ' tooltip-inner popover-inner' ,
529
- // Arrow class
482
+ // Default tooltip placement relative to target element
483
+ defaultPlacement: ' top' ,
484
+ // Default CSS classes applied to the tooltip element
485
+ defaultClass: ' vue-tooltip-theme' ,
486
+ // Default CSS classes applied to the target element of the tooltip
487
+ defaultTargetClass: ' has-tooltip' ,
488
+ // Is the content HTML by default?
489
+ defaultHtml: true ,
490
+ // Default HTML template of the tooltip element
491
+ // It must include `tooltip-arrow` & `tooltip-inner` CSS classes (can be configured, see below)
492
+ // Change if the classes conflict with other libraries (for example bootstrap)
493
+ defaultTemplate: ' <div class="tooltip" role="tooltip"><div class="tooltip-arrow"></div><div class="tooltip-inner"></div></div>' ,
494
+ // Selector used to get the arrow element in the tooltip template
495
+ defaultArrowSelector: ' .tooltip-arrow, .tooltip__arrow' ,
496
+ // Selector used to get the inner content element in the tooltip template
497
+ defaultInnerSelector: ' .tooltip-inner, .tooltip__inner' ,
498
+ // Delay (ms)
499
+ defaultDelay: 0 ,
500
+ // Default events that trigger the tooltip
501
+ defaultTrigger: ' hover focus' ,
502
+ // Default position offset (px)
503
+ defaultOffset: 0 ,
504
+ // Default container where the tooltip will be appended
505
+ defaultContainer: ' body' ,
506
+ defaultBoundariesElement: undefined ,
507
+ defaultPopperOptions: {},
508
+ // Class added when content is loading
509
+ defaultLoadingClass: ' tooltip-loading' ,
510
+ // Displayed when tooltip content is loading
511
+ defaultLoadingContent: ' ...' ,
512
+ // Hide on mouseover tooltip
513
+ autoHide: true ,
514
+ // Close tooltip on click on tooltip target?
515
+ defaultHideOnTargetClick: true ,
516
+ // Auto destroy tooltip DOM nodes (ms)
517
+ disposeTimeout: 5000 ,
518
+ // Options for popover
519
+ popover: {
520
+ defaultPlacement: ' bottom' ,
521
+ // Use the `popoverClass` prop for theming
522
+ defaultClass: ' vue-popover-theme' ,
523
+ // Base class (change if conflicts with other libraries)
524
+ defaultBaseClass: ' tooltip popover' ,
525
+ // Wrapper class (contains arrow and inner)
526
+ defaultWrapperClass: ' wrapper' ,
527
+ // Inner content class
528
+ defaultInnerClass: ' tooltip-inner popover-inner' ,
529
+ // Arrow class
530
530
defaultArrowClass: ' tooltip-arrow popover-arrow' ,
531
531
// Class added when popover is open
532
532
defaultOpenClass: ' open' ,
533
- defaultDelay: 0 ,
534
- defaultTrigger: ' click' ,
535
- defaultOffset: 0 ,
536
- defaultContainer: ' body' ,
537
- defaultBoundariesElement: undefined ,
538
- defaultPopperOptions: {},
539
- // Hides if clicked outside of popover
540
- defaultAutoHide: true ,
541
- // Update popper on content resize
542
- defaultHandleResize: true ,
543
- },
533
+ defaultDelay: 0 ,
534
+ defaultTrigger: ' click' ,
535
+ defaultOffset: 0 ,
536
+ defaultContainer: ' body' ,
537
+ defaultBoundariesElement: undefined ,
538
+ defaultPopperOptions: {},
539
+ // Hides if clicked outside of popover
540
+ defaultAutoHide: true ,
541
+ // Update popper on content resize
542
+ defaultHandleResize: true ,
543
+ },
544
544
}
545
545
```
546
546
0 commit comments